Background
OSWALD, Eduard was born on September 6, 1947 in Augsburg, West Germany. Parents: the late Andreas Oswald and the late Anna Schreiber.

Business economics degree (polytechnic), Munich. High School teacher training. University of Augsburg.
Spoken languages: English.
Chairman, Christlich Soziale Union (Christian Social Union) Group since 1973. Member of Diet Bavaria, 1978-1986. Member of Bundestag, since 1987.
Christlich Soziale Union (Christian Social Union) representative for Schwabia, since 1989. Speaker on Political Education, Christlich Soziale Union (Christian Social Union) Regional Group, Bundestag. Member inquest Commission of Bundestag, member Future Political Education 2000.
Former teacher.
Roman Catholic
A member of the Christian Social Union he was nominated by the Christian Democratic Union/Christlich Soziale Union (Christian Social Union) parliamentary faction to succeed Gerda Hasselfeldt.
A member of the Christlich Soziale Union (Christian Social Union) since 1966, he was a deputy in the Augsburg county council from 1972 to 1998 and a member of the Bavarian Landtag from 1978 to 1986. He is a member of the executive committee of the Christian Democratic Union/Christlich Soziale Union (Christian Social Union) parliamentary group in the Bundestag and served as its Parliamentary Secretary from May 1992 to January 1998. Since 1987 he has been a directly elected member of the Bundestag since 1987 representing the constituency of Augsburg-Land in Bavaria.
Spouse Gisela Tafler, 1972. Children: Christoph, Birgit.
